jon wrote:The sub-push totally surprised me as I don't usually see good players use it. The subs killed three of my carriers and I gave up trying to anti-sub them as they seemed to be bomb-proof :-( If anyone watches this, please tell me what the f**k was happening there.

You should play vs Senator more often. He crushed me with at least three sub-pushes in tourney games.
As soon as my subs find CVs I retreat them at once to get out of range. If you have the right distance a sub can win the race. I have lost many CVs while chasing subs.

STOD - Episode 8: "In the last seconds..."

Rematch: Schubdüse - 90 [NA] vs Artificial Elegance - 75 [Africa]

Winner: Schubdüse

Geez, I guess I shouldn't play rematches right after first duels. This game was almost a big fail.

Fail 1: Dävid launched one volley of ICBMs and closed his silos immediately right at def1. I didn't took the chance to destroy his silos with mine, though I had no fleet to defend Pac.
Fail 2: Dävid was weak at the african gap. Nevertheless I was camping in north Atl.
Fail 3: I lost my ninja fleet due to stupid nukes.
Fail 4: I fucked up my launch by forgetting to join one silo into my time coded synchro.
Fail 5: Launched silos far too late and lost some because of that.
Fail 6: Because of fail 4 and fail 5 I wasn't able to destroy 2 silos.
Fail 7: Defending Pac with bombers was pathetic.

Dävid had it almost in the bag. I won this game in the last seconds due to a desperate sub launch. :roll:
